#d65696 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d65696 is composed of 83.9% red, 33.7%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.8%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 330 degrees, a saturation of 61% and a lightness of 58.8%. #d65696 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#ad002d.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

● #d65696 color description : Moderate pink.
The hexadecimal color #d65696 has RGB values of R:214, G:86,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.6, Y:0.3,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 14046870.
